I have a 2000 Neon LX and the horn fuse keeps blowing. Everytime I replace it it works for several honks and then the fuse blows. I have replaced the fuse a few times and the same thing happens. Does anyone have an idea what may be happening?
Also I can't seem to find the horn in this Neon, it must be behind the front bumper somewhere, but I can't seem to locate it, can anyone help?
Not sure if this could be related, but the fopg lights stopped working just before the horn problem started.

Does the fuse blow when you are blowing the horn because if it does it is a short to ground arfter the switch for the horn. If it blows without blowing the horn it is a short to ground before the switch. It shouldn't be to hard to find here should be arc burns on the body near the bad wire or the wire may look burnt. You will need to take sometime and track it down. Good luck!!
